Unreal Engine Course Online

SKU: 2133
13 Lesson
|
50 Hours
igmGuru offers the best Unreal Engine course online worldwide. This comprehensive Unreal Engine training program covers important key topics such as game design, Blueprints visual scripting, C++ programming, asset creation, lighting, animation, AI behavior, and performance optimization. The course modules are designed by our industry experts with 12+ years of experience to provide hands-on knowledge of Unreal Engine’s tools and game development techniques. Enroll in our Unreal Engine classes today to prepare for globally recognized Unreal Engine certifications and boost your career in game development and interactive media.

Overview

Prerequisites

  • Basic computer literacy (Windows or macOS)
  • Familiarity with file management and software installation
  • Basic understanding of 3D space and navigation
  • Interest in game development and interactive content creation
  • Logical thinking and problem-solving skills

What You Will Learn

1. Introduction to Unreal Engine Interface

  • Navigating the Editor (Viewport, Content Browser, etc.)
  • Understanding the layout of the Unreal Editor

2. Blueprint Visual Scripting

  • Creating and managing game logic without coding
  • Using Blueprints for character movement, events, and interactions

3. Level Design

  • Building and designing 3D environments
  • Placing assets, creating terrains, and managing lighting

4. Asset Creation & Management

  • Importing and organizing 3D models, textures, and sounds
  • Working with materials and shaders

5. Lighting & Rendering

  • Setting up dynamic and static lighting
  • Optimizing rendering for performance

6. Basic Animation

  • Animating characters and objects
  • Setting up simple animations using Unreal's tools

7. Basic C++ (if included)

  • Understanding Unreal's C++ API
  • Writing custom gameplay code for advanced interactions

8. Game Physics and AI

  • Implementing basic physics interactions (collision, gravity, etc.)
  • Creating simple AI behaviors for NPCs

9. Optimizing Performance

  • Techniques for improving frame rates and performance in your game

10. Packaging & Publishing

  • Exporting your project to different platforms (PC, consoles, VR, etc.)

Key Features

Course Curriculum

1. Overview of Unreal Engine and its capabilities.
2. Installing Unreal Engine and setting up your first project.
3. Introduction to the Unreal Editor interface.
4. Understanding project structure (Content Browser, Toolbar, Viewport).
1. Creating and editing landscapes/terrain.
2. Placing objects (static meshes, lights, cameras, etc.).
3. Basic navigation and viewport controls.
4. Working with the World Outliner and Details Panel.
1. What are Blueprints? (Visual scripting basics).
2. Creating simple Blueprint classes.
3. Blueprint nodes, variables, and functions.
4. Scripting basic player movement (input bindings).
5. Using triggers, events, and actions.
1. Placing and interacting with assets in the level.
2. Setting up basic interactions (pickups, triggers, and doors).
3. Implementing user interface (UI) elements like buttons, health bars, and menus.
4. Introduction to UI Widgets and the UMG (Unreal Motion Graphics) system.
1. Working with materials and textures in Unreal.
2. Applying textures to 3D models.
3. Using Unreal's material editor for advanced material creation.
4. Setting up lighting (static vs. dynamic lights, shadows, and reflections).
5. Post-processing and visual effects.
1. Introduction to animation basics in Unreal.
2. Setting up and using the Animation Blueprint.
3. Creating and triggering animations (walk, jump, idle states).
4. Working with Skeletal Meshes and Character Rigs.
5. Setting up blend spaces and transitions between animations.
1. Creating simple AI behaviors using Blueprints.
2. Introduction to Unreal’s AI system: behavior trees, blackboards, and pathfinding.
3. Creating enemy NPCs and setting up simple combat systems.
4. Implementing player vs. AI interactions.
1. Writing more complex game logic.
2. Structuring large projects using classes, functions, and interfaces.
3. Working with arrays, maps, and data tables.
4. Debugging and optimizing Blueprints for performance.
1. Setting up a C++ project in Unreal Engine.
2. Understanding Unreal's C++ API.
3. Basic game mechanics coding (player movement, camera, etc.).
4. Understanding memory management and performance optimization in C++.
1. Implementing physics interactions (collisions, gravity, and forces).
2. Creating destructible environments and objects.
3. Adding particle systems (fire, smoke, explosions) using Unreal's Cascade or Niagara.
1. Profiling and performance debugging.
2. Optimizing assets for better performance (level of detail, texture compression, etc.).
3. Best practices for performance on different platforms (PC, console, mobile).
1. Preparing your project for release.
2. Exporting and packaging your game for various platforms (PC, consoles, VR, mobile).
3. Submitting your game to platforms like Steam, Epic Games Store, or consoles.
4. Understanding platform-specific guidelines and optimizations.
1. Multiplayer networking basics (creating an online multiplayer game).
2. Virtual Reality (VR) and Augmented Reality (AR) development.
3. Procedural content generation (procedural worlds or assets).
4. Deep dive into advanced C++ for Unreal Engine.
Talk To Us

We are happy to help you

1-800-7430-173 (US Toll Free)
Drop Us a Query
Fields marked * are mandatory

Request For Live Demo Class

Course Fees

Online Class Room Program

US $ 799.00
100% Money Back Guarantee
  • Duration : 50 Hrs
  • Plus Self Paced

Classes Starting From

  • Fast Track Batch 25 Jun 2026
  • Weekday Batch 29 Jun 2026
  • Weekend Batch 27 Jun 2026

Corporate Training

Corporate Training
  • Customized Training Delivery Model
  • Flexible Training Schedule Options
  • Industry Experienced Trainers
  • 24x7 Support

Trusted By Top Companies Worldwide

MITSUBISHI
Emirates
BECHTEL
Tech Mahindra
Techmill
metacube
Fareportal
Trelleborg
Capgemini
AU Small Finance Bank
United Nations
Inter Mid
SoftFlex
align
utthunga
Rimini Street
EJADAH
Yash Technologies
suyati
Hettich
APPCINO

Want to know Today's Offer

X

Unreal Engine Certification

igmGuru provides recognized course completion certificates for Unreal Engine Game Development. These certificates validate your knowledge of Unreal Engine’s core tools, including game design, Blueprints visual scripting, C++ programming, asset management, level design, AI behavior, lighting, and performance optimization. To earn this certification, you need to enroll in the Unreal Engine Training program and successfully complete the course requirements.

Unreal Engine Certification

Reviews


Login
Don't have an account?
Sign Up

Our Alumni works at

HCL
FAI
YOKAGAWA
Tech Mahindra
SOCIETE GENERALE
SAMSUNG
EMIDS
DHL
FedEx
PayPal
BOSCH
asian paints
MICRO FOCUS
hgs
eClerx
Nasdaq
Persistent
CSS CORP
×

Your Shopping Cart


Your shopping cart is empty.